Description: This update for the Linux Kernel 4.4.180-94_130 fixes several issues. The following security issues were fixed: o Fix a kernel warning during sysfs read (bsc#1186235) o CVE-2020-36322: An issue was discovered in the FUSE filesystem implementation in the Linux kernel aka CID-5d069dbe8aaf. fuse_do_getattr() calls make_bad_inode() in inappropriate situations, causing a system crash. NOTE: the original fix for this vulnerability was incomplete, and its incompleteness is tracked as CVE-2021-28950 (bsc#1184952). o CVE-2021-29154: BPF JIT compilers in the Linux kernel have incorrect computation of branch displacements, allowing them to execute arbitrary code within the kernel context.
